Leading Brands and Devices

Kestrel makes weather meters that work fast. Their sensors show readings in real time. Prices start near $99 and rise with more features. Ambient Weather builds hand-held tools that stay tough. Key Features to Think Over

• Check which weather factors the sensor shows.
• Look for devices where sensors stay close to their displays.
• See if the tool sends data by Bluetooth or WiFi.
• Pick a device with a screen that shows numbers clearly in sun.
• Note if the battery lasts long or can be recharged.
• Find one that stores data so you can check it later.

Practical Applications

Outdoor sports teams use them to watch wind and heat. Farmers check humidity to help crops. Fire teams see key values in risky sites. Home users watch local weather changes. Workers in plants use sensors to keep sites safe.

Pros and Cons of Pocket Weather Sensors

Pros
• They are small and easy to take.
• They show many weather signs in one device.
• They work well in harsh sites.
• They share data wire-free with linked devices.

Cons
• Some tools cost a high sum.
• Small size can mean fewer features.
• Batteries might need checking often.
• Software support may change by maker.
